Transaction f3ad63eddc07b11a330c44f29c33ebc7fe3c425f710ad8fbe85e8e36d53c2b24

831 Input
2 Outputs
  • f3ad63eddc07b11a330c44f29c33ebc7fe3c425f710ad8fbe85e8e36d53c2b24:0
  • value  300000000
    address  37nu6UeihaeNRKD5K4Z5ckkXLCtMFvhr1e
  • f3ad63eddc07b11a330c44f29c33ebc7fe3c425f710ad8fbe85e8e36d53c2b24:1
  • value  25141
    address  bc1q65604ts4z990efs3caxl03q58gc0hjvgzys4g6